What is an OTT App?
OTT apps are platforms that offer video, audio, and communication streaming to users over the internet. OTT apps bypass traditional satellite TV broadcasting and deliver on-demand viewing across multiple devices such as smartphones, tablets, computers, and smart TVs. Some of the well-known OTT apps include Netflix, Disney+, and Amazon Prime Video.
Building such an OTT app from scratch requires technical expertise, and this is where OTT app builders come in. They handle all the coding complexities and typically offer flexible hosting, CDN integration, advanced video CMS, and seamless compatibility with your existing business tools. Depending on your needs, these solutions are available either as SaaS (Software as a Service) with recurring monthly fees or as SaaP (Software as a Product) with a one-time licensing cost.

Must-Have Features of an OTT App
A successful OTT app must include adaptive bitrate for seamless streaming, multi-device compatibility, security measures, offline downloading, and an analytics dashboard. Here’s a deeper dive into these features.
Adaptive Bitrate Streaming (ABR)
If you don’t want your viewers to abandon the videos within seconds, make sure your OTT builder offers adaptive bitrate rather than progressive download. It adjusts the quality of the video based on the viewer’s device and network conditions. This maintains a consistent experience and significantly improves watch time.
Multi-Device Support
Your audience wants the flexibility to watch from any device of their choice: mobile, smart TV, tablet, or laptop. Your OTT app must be able to deliver a native experience from a single backend across iOS, Android, Roku, Fire TV, and Apple TV. Cross-device resuming maintains continuity across devices.
Profile Management
A single account might be shared by a household or team. Check whether your OTT app builder offers different profiles for a single account. This includes content preferences and watch history. Having different profiles increases engagement and retention. Also, ensure that it supports parental controls and user-level permission settings.
Download & Watch Offline
In regions with intermittent network availability or for commuters, offline viewing is a smooth save. This lets users download content when connected to WiFi. This reduces churn and keeps viewers active. Based on your content strategy, see if your OTT app supports download expiration or infinite access duration.
Secure Login and Payment
The security has to be layered with secure onboarding, password protection, token-based access, encrypted and PCI-compliant payment gateways, DRM, and secure single sign-in. The OTT app builder also has to be GDPR and SOC 2 compliant.
Analytics Dashboard
Your OTT app builder must offer a detailed analytics dashboard with viewer drop-off points, watch completion rates, revenue generated, content preferences, device-based engagement, churn rates, and geographic heatmaps. These reports let you strategize to reduce churn and increase ROI.
